Description

Beautiful high floor corner 3 bedroom 3 full bathrooms, the largest 3 bedroom line in the building. Separate windowed dining area. Large living room with balcony. Windowed eat in kitchen with washer/dryer. Split bedrooms, lots of closets. Open North and East views and partial Reservoir view. Steps to Central Park, chic boutiques on Madison Avenue, restaurants, museums and some of the best schools in the city. Year round Roof Top Pool with wrap around sundeck., Fitness Center, Playroom, Party Room. On site garage, circular driveway. Pets welcome.

The Upper East Side remains the gold standard for classic New York elegance. Known for 'Museum Mile' and its low-traffic, tree-lined streets, the neighborhood offers a refined lifestyle away from the midtown bustle. While famous for its historic cooperatives, the area has seen a recent surge in ultra-luxury new construction condos, particularly along the Second Avenue Subway corridor, making it a top choice for both traditionalists and modern buyers.
